Stem cells are cells that possess the ability to divide and produce specialized kinds of cells. These cells are capable of renewing and multiplying themselves and as a result have become some of the very critical tools in clinical research, medical science, and biotechnology. Their use relies on their origin and their ability to divide. The stem cells are classified as: Adult stem cells: These are also called somatic stem cells. They are multi-potent in nature meaning that they can disintegrate to produce numerous new cells of that lineage in particular. They occur in most developed organs of the human body including in adults and children. Embryonic stem cells: These cells are usually pluripotent meaning they are capable of specializing into any of the three different germinal epithelium layers. The cells are located in an embryo's inner cell mass which is in the blastocyst stage. They range from 50-150 cells. Fetal stem cells: These are extracted from a developing fetus' organs inside the womb. Amniotic fluid stem cells are derived from the amniotic fluid and cord blood stems cells from a newborn's umbilical cord blood. Uses of stem cell Treatment Hematopoietic Stem Cell Treatment in Singapore This technique has developed a breakthrough in curing of leukemia and other bone marrow and blood associated diseases. Bone marrow transplants are carried out successfully using the multipotent hematopoietic stem cells. The process is very complicated and graft tissue mismatch may lead to several diseases related to graft-versus-host mismatch. Allogeneic and Autologous are the two kinds of grafts usually used in this process. This stem cell treatment in Singapore is widely used in Acute Myeloid Leukemia treatment. Human Embryonic Stem Cell Treatment These cells have a wide range of application in the treatment of congenital and degenerative diseases. Ability of tissues and brain neurons to regenerate and then replace their counterparts that are damaged is very less. Damage towards brain cells, bone marrow and the spinal cord may be treated using the pluripotent embryonic stem cells. The cells derived from blastocyst rapidly multiply to mature cells. As they are capable of renewing themselves, they are critical tools in the cell replacement therapies.
